Cypress Tree Removal in Allentown, PA

Cypress tree removal services involve the careful and professional elimination of cypress trees that may pose safety concerns, interfere with property development, or have become damaged or diseased. These projects typically include removing mature trees, trimming overgrown branches, and clearing areas for construction, landscaping, or maintenance purposes. Homeowners usually seek this service to improve safety by eliminating unstable or dead trees, to prevent property damage caused by falling branches, or to enhance the overall appearance of their landscape.

Before requesting cypress tree removal, property owners should consider factors such as the size and location of the tree, proximity to structures or utility lines, and any local regulations or permits required for removal. Understanding these aspects can help ensure that the project proceeds smoothly and safely. It is also helpful to evaluate whether the tree is healthy or if it shows signs of disease, which may influence the removal process or the need for additional services like stump grinding or landscape restoration afterward.

FAQ

Cypress Tree Removal Questions

Why remove a Cypress tree? Removal may be necessary if the tree is diseased, damaged, or poses a safety risk to property or people.

Is Cypress tree removal disruptive? The process is typically straightforward, with minimal impact on the surrounding landscape when performed properly.

What happens to the removed Cypress tree? The tree can be chipped, hauled away, or left in place for mulch, depending on property owner preferences.

When should a Cypress tree be removed? Removal is often considered when the tree shows signs of decay, pest infestation, or has become structurally compromised.
